What companies run services between San Sebastián Station, Spain and Madrid (Station), Madrid, Spain?

Iberia flies from San Sebastián Airport (EAS) to Adolfo Suárez Madrid–Barajas Airport (MAD) twice daily. Alternatively, ALSA operates a bus from Estación de Autobuses Donostia-San Sebastián to Madrid, Avenida de América every 3 hours. Tickets cost €35–60 and the journey takes 5h 25m.
